"sharedds" doesn't support validating stubs #42

A non-DELEG-aware ("legacy") validating stub can only use records that carry a non-DELEG DNSSEC signature chain. This seems to be incompatible with the "sharedds" mechanism proposed in the DNSSEC draft.

It's also unclear how to construct a DELEG-aware validating stub, as DELEG records are not presently passed to the stub at all.

At present, I think the result is that any query to a recursive resolver with DO=1 would require the resolver to skip any DELEG records with "sharedds", and would create some very complicated caching questions. This seems like bad news for "sharedds".
